Fujifilm X RAW Studio Adds X-E5 Support and Fixes Bugs

Fujifilm X RAW Studio ver. 1.27.0 – access here
The software update Ver. 1.27.0 incorporates the following issues:

  1. “FUJIFILM X RAW STUDIO” becomes compatible with the new X-E5 camera
  2. A software bug is fixed that the “Histogram” of the HEIF image is displayed abnormally
  3. A software bug is fixed that the changes to the “WHITE BALANCE” setting are not always saved

Note that Nr.2 and Nr.3 are only for the Mac version.

Fujifilm X-T40/X-T30III: A Chance to Revive Fujifilm’s Best LCD Screen Mechanism?

Fujifilm once had a brilliant idea: put a smart LCD screen mechanism into this Fujifilm camera.

But despite being quite brilliant, Fujifilm used that screen only once on this underrated camera and never again.

Is there any hope for a revival?

Well, so far I have no info about a return of that screen, but I would certainly hope that the Fujifilm X-T40 or X-T30III will feature that screen again. Even though my best guess is that it will use the same body of either the X-T30II or X-T50.

The unique tilt/flip screen was first incorporated on the Fujifilm X-T100. It worked similar – but not identical – to the one of the Sony A7rV.

Fujifilm X-T30 III or X-T40 Coming in 2025 – Let the Specs Speculation Begin

We told you that in 2025 Fujifilm will launch the successor to the Fujifilm X-T30II (which is not the Fujifilm X-T50).

Now all we can do is to speculate about the specs.

If I should bet (this is a speculation, not a rumor), then I’d say that Fujifilm could put the trusted 26MP sensor in the Fujifilm X-T30II successor, maybe in combination with the X Processor 5, just like it is for the Fujifilm X-S20.

Maybe to make it even more affordable, they could give it to us without IBIS using the same body of the X-T30II. But again, that’s just my guess. It could be also the X-T50 body with 26MP sensor. It depends on which price Fujifilm is targeting with the X-T30 II successor.

I’d prefer the X-T50 body over the X-T30II body, not only because of IBIS, but also because I prefer the film simulation dial over the drive dial. And overall I find it more refined and better looking. But let us know in the comments what you prefer.

The name?

Well, I guess it will be called Fujifilm X-T30 III or Fujifilm X-T40.
